2025 AED to NIO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2025

During 2025, the AED to NIO ex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on February 2, valuing the pair at 10.1760.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on August 3, dropping to 9.8938.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.2822 NIO.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 10.0185 to the December average rate of 10.0157, the exchange rate registered a net change of -0.03%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2025 high of 10.1760 was up 1.04% compared to the 2024 peak of 10.0713,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 10.0184, compared to 10.0100 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(Jan–Jun) by a margin of 0.0085 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2025 was February, with a trading range of 0.1834 NIO (High: 10.1760 / Low: 9.9926). On the other end, April was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.0304 NIO (High: 10.0286 / Low: 9.9982).
